Network Card

Details

     Network interface card (NIC, network adapter, Ethernet-adapter) - a payment that enables computers to communicate with each other through a local area network.

      There are 3 types of cards: built-in, internal and external. Built-in network interface cards - cards that are built into the motherboard manufacturer. Domestic - boards, in-slot motherboard (pci, pci-e, etc.). External network adapter - connect via usb (convenience that can be used even for computers, even on laptops) or PCMCIA (used in laptops).
